SUMAS DE COLUMNAS EN UN GRID
Por Favor....Alguien que sepa como hacerlo:
Tengo UN FORMULARIO:
- TENGO LOS DATOS DE UN CIERTO CLIENTE en cuadros de edicion.
- TENGO UN GRID1 QUE DESGLOSA CADA PEDIDO DE ESTE CLIENTE
TENGO UN GRID2 QUE DESGLOSA TODOS Y CADA UNO DE LOS ARTICULOS DE CADA PEDIDO (CON SU PRECIO DE CADA ARTICULO)
------
TODO LO ANTERIOR SE ENCUENTRA EN UN SOLO FORMULARIO
ACOMODADO EN EL ORDEN ANTERIOR DE ARRIBA HACIA ABAJO
EN LA PARTE INFERIOR DE LA GRID2 BAJO LA COLUMNA DE PRECIO DE CADA ARTICULO REQUIERO TENER LA SUMA DE DICHOS PRECIOS.......
(Ya hago la suma en AFTERROWCOLCHANGE de la GRID2, Tambien YA ACTUALIZO DICHA SUMA en el VALID DE LA COLUMNA DE PRECIOS)...PERO no la puedo presentar CUANDO SE ACTIVA EL FORMULARIO POR PRIMERA VEZ.
Alguien tiene ALGUNA IDEA de como resolver dicho Problema ?
Agradezco de antemano su ayuda
Atentamente.....BALDEMAR
Tengo UN FORMULARIO:
- TENGO LOS DATOS DE UN CIERTO CLIENTE en cuadros de edicion.
- TENGO UN GRID1 QUE DESGLOSA CADA PEDIDO DE ESTE CLIENTE
TENGO UN GRID2 QUE DESGLOSA TODOS Y CADA UNO DE LOS ARTICULOS DE CADA PEDIDO (CON SU PRECIO DE CADA ARTICULO)
------
TODO LO ANTERIOR SE ENCUENTRA EN UN SOLO FORMULARIO
ACOMODADO EN EL ORDEN ANTERIOR DE ARRIBA HACIA ABAJO
EN LA PARTE INFERIOR DE LA GRID2 BAJO LA COLUMNA DE PRECIO DE CADA ARTICULO REQUIERO TENER LA SUMA DE DICHOS PRECIOS.......
(Ya hago la suma en AFTERROWCOLCHANGE de la GRID2, Tambien YA ACTUALIZO DICHA SUMA en el VALID DE LA COLUMNA DE PRECIOS)...PERO no la puedo presentar CUANDO SE ACTIVA EL FORMULARIO POR PRIMERA VEZ.
Alguien tiene ALGUNA IDEA de como resolver dicho Problema ?
Agradezco de antemano su ayuda
Atentamente.....BALDEMAR
es sencillo, en el Init de tu forma debes realizar la suma y actualizar tu text con el valor de la suma.
esta sumatoria la puedes hacer con un SELECT y por ejemplo guardar el resultado en un arreglo, ejemplo:
dimension gm_total(1) && iniciamos el arreglo
Select sum(<campo>) from <tabla> into array <arreglo>
ahora ya tienes el valor en el arreglo
espero te sirva
esta sumatoria la puedes hacer con un SELECT y por ejemplo guardar el resultado en un arreglo, ejemplo:
dimension gm_total(1) && iniciamos el arreglo
Select sum(<campo>) from <tabla> into array <arreglo>
ahora ya tienes el valor en el arreglo
espero te sirva
